Three Free Agents That the Warriors Should Sign Using the TMLE

After an eventful start to the NBA free agency, it’s time for the Warriors to make some moves. Myers has $5.9 million through the taxpayer mid-level exception and he needs to use it. Don’t let it go to waste, you have no excuse to do so.

The Warriors need some more veteran leadership through these positions: a play-making guard and a frontcourt depth piece that can stretch the floor. With players like Patty Mills and Nicolas Batum gone, it’s starting to look like slim-pickings but I still see a few available players that would be good fits in the Bay Area.

Warriors Will Look to "Add A Few Guys" in Free Agency

The speculation and anticipation around the July 29 NBA Draft can now be put to rest – Golden State kept its No. 7 and No. 14 picks, selecting forward Jonathan Kuminga of the G League Ignite and guard Moses Moody from Arkansas, respectively.

Now, the Warriors have a team to build.

A few mainstays of the 2020-21 rotation have their statuses in flux. Kelly Oubre, whose Golden State career has been rocky at its worst and awkwardly successful at its best, is going to be an unrestricted free agent in the coming offseason.

Five Veteran Free Agent Targets for the Golden State Warriors

As the NBA Playoffs continue into the second round, it appears to be an open race out in the Western Conference. That bodes well for the Golden State Warriors, who will look to reemerge as a legitimate contender after missing out on the playoffs following an exit in the play-in tournament. The 2020-2021 season was proof that the Warriors can compete at a high level, so long as everyone, from the front office to the coaching staff, stays the course. In addition, some roster help is a vital need to extend their season into the postseason.
